Générateur de Hachage MD5

Calculez le hachage MD5 à partir d'un texte.

Entrée

Entrez le texte que vous souhaitez hacher.

Vos données ne quittent jamais votre navigateur. Tous les calculs sont effectués localement.

Info.md5.intro

Exemples de Code

Pythonpython
import hashlib

text = "Hello World"
hash = hashlib.md5(text.encode()).hexdigest()
print(hash)
JavaScriptjavascript
const crypto = require('crypto');

const text = 'Hello World';
const hash = crypto.createHash('md5').update(text).digest('hex');
console.log(hash);
Javajava
import java.security.MessageDigest;

MessageDigest md = MessageDigest.getInstance("MD5");
byte[] hash = md.digest("Hello World".getBytes());

FAQ

Qu'est-ce que MD5 ?

MD5 (Message-Digest Algorithm 5) est une fonction de hachage cryptographique largement utilisée qui produit une valeur de hachage de 128 bits.

MD5 est-il réversible ?

Non, MD5 est une fonction de hachage à sens unique. Vous ne pouvez pas récupérer le texte original à partir du hachage.

MD5 est-il sécurisé pour les mots de passe ?

Non, MD5 est considéré comme cryptographiquement cassé et ne doit pas être utilisé pour des applications critiques en matière de sécurité comme le hachage de mots de passe. Utilisez SHA-256 ou bcrypt à la place.

Découvrez nos autres outils

Générateur d'UUID

Générez des UUID aléatoires (v4) instantanément. Prise en charge de la génération en masse.

Générateur SHA256

Générez des hachages SHA256 sécurisés pour vos données.

Générateur de Code QR

Générez des codes QR pour des URL, du texte et plus encore.